Observational Data Collection for Blood Hemoglobin Algorithm Validation in Pediatrics
NCT07706140 · Status: NOT_YET_RECRUITING · Type: OBSERVATIONAL · Enrollment: 100
Last updated 2026-07-27
Summary
This study will enroll children and young adults who are scheduled to undergo planned heart surgery or a heart catheterization procedure while under general anesthesia. Researchers will collect information from a forehead sensor that measures oxygen levels in the body's tissues, along with blood hemoglobin measurements obtained from blood samples that are already being collected as part of routine medical care.
The goal of the study is to determine whether a blood hemoglobin monitoring method that has already been cleared by the U.S. Food and Drug Administration (FDA) for use in adults may also work well in pediatric patients.

Noninvasive hemoglobin monitoring
This study evaluates noninvasive hemoglobin monitoring using a near-infrared spectroscopy (NIRS)-based tissue oximetry system in pediatric patients undergoing cardiac surgery or cardiac catheterization under general anesthesia. A FDA-cleared ForeSight Tissue Oximetry sensor is placed on the forehead to continuously measure tissue oxygenation, and an algorithm is derived to estimate hemoglobin. Reference hemoglobin values are obtained from arterial blood samples analyzed using standard blood-gas/co-oximetry methods as part of routine clinical care. A small number of additional samples may be collected if needed. The study compares noninvasive hemoglobin estimates with laboratory hemoglobin measurements. No investigational devices are used, and there is no change to clinical care.
